Public restrooms can sometimes be challenging places, and many people have had their share of unpleasant experiences in them. One of the most distressing sights one might encounter is the lack of cleanliness, such as a toilet that hasn’t been flushed, with paper and waste scattered around. This not only makes for a visually unappealing experience but also raises concerns about hygiene and health. Additionally, broken fixtures like leaking sinks and toilets, alongside graffiti or vandalism, can amplify the sense of unease and discomfort. Sometimes, inadequate supplies such as empty soap dispensers, missing toilet paper, or hand towels can turn a routine visit into a frustrating ordeal. Such conditions highlight the ongoing importance of maintaining public facilities to ensure they are clean, functional, and pleasant for all users.
